ZEISS, the renowned German optics company with over 175 years of expertise in precision optics, has developed what many consider the gold standard in lens protection: DuraVision Platinum coating. This innovative solution represents a significant leap forward in eyewear technology.
At its core, ZEISS DuraVision Platinum is an advanced multi-layer coating system designed to protect and enhance optical lenses. Unlike conventional coatings, it combines several specialized layers that work together to provide comprehensive protection and improved visual performance.
The technology builds upon ZEISS's established DuraVision platform, incorporating new materials and manufacturing techniques to create what the company describes as their most durable coating to date. The result is a lens surface that maintains clarity and protection through years of daily use.

The coating process involves precise vacuum deposition of multiple nanometer-thin layers, each serving a specific function. The total thickness measures less than one micron (1/1000th of a millimeter), yet provides substantial protection without affecting optical performance.
ZEISS employs ion-assisted deposition techniques that create stronger molecular bonds within the coating layers. This results in greater durability compared to conventional evaporation coating methods.
